Located short distance from Lansdowne Station & Bloor UP station, this charming 2 bedroom stacked townhouse offers a prime location in the vibrant Dovercourt area. The layout includes 2 bedrooms plus a den, along with 2 well-appointed bathrooms. Inside, gleaming hardwood floors on the main floor adorn the spacious living and dining areas open concept kitchen with granite counter top and S/S appliances. The living room opens gracefully to a private patio, perfect for relaxing or entertaining guests. The upper level has 2 spacious bedroom with W/I closet and brand new carpet and a 4-piece ensuite bath. Convenient amenities include ensuite laundry and a media nook ideal for a home office setup. Enjoy easy access to a neighborhood park with splash pads for kids and walk trails and close proximity to Earlscourt Park, local libraries, Dufferin Mall, and subway .Parking is included

Davenport, Toronto is a central Toronto neighbourhood notable for its singles, executives, education, law & public sector professionals, salespeople and tradespeople. It has a higher than average population of immigrants from Portugal, and Portuguese speakers. Residents tend to be older with a significant number of adults aged 25 to 44 and seniors aged 85 & above.
